I don't think doing so will be very optimal, I'd have agreed with you if we 
were in freeze times, but not now.
It'd be better is we simply fix the reverse dependencies now.

The Release 1.1.2 of md5-simd fixes the problem with latest cpuid. I tested the 
new version with ruby-team/meta[1]
and it does not seem to break minio-go-v7 so I believe it should be safe to 
simply upload this.
Output:

autopkgtest  golang-github-minio-minio-go-v7 ... PASS
rebuild      golang-github-minio-minio-go-v7 ... PASS


Or, you could cherry pick relevant patches from upstream - whatever you prefer 
more. Personally, updating feels much cheaper.

> Given this, it won't migrate to testing anyway...

It would, if we fix the situation. Similar fix has been done for also new 
upstream version of golang-github-klauspost-reedsolomon which is the other
failing dependency
